PC gamers who enjoy games with high graphics content such as Call of Duty, Dead Island and other AAA games, may frequently run into error code 0xc000007b on their Windows computer. This error code can also appear when a user is trying to upgrade to a newer version of Windows OS from an older version of Windows OS. Error code 0xc000007b indicates that an application was not able to start correctly. Fixing this error code is essential to resume normal functioning of the affected computer.

-
POSSIBLE CAUSES OF ERROR CODE 0XC000007B
1. Trying to open a 64-bit application in a 32-bit environment after a recent OS upgrade
2. Specific sectors of the hard drive are corrupted.
3. Application files may be damaged.
4. System drivers are outdated.

RECOMMENDED SOLUTIONS FOR ERROR CODE 0XC000007B
There are several simple solutions to fixing error code 0xc000007b.
1. Restart the computer.
The answer can be as simple as restarting the computer to close the offending application and then open it correctly. The user may try restarting the computer to see if that will remove the error.
2. Launch the application as an administrator.
Error code 0xc000007b may have been caused because the application was initially launched by a user who did not have administrative privileges. This may be corrected by starting the application with administrative privileges.

4. Perform a disk check to look for errors.
Check disk utility should be launched to check for and repair bad sectors on the disk that may be triggering error code 0xc000007b.
- Hit Win + X to open up the menu.
- Choose Command Prompt (admin).
- Select Yes to launch Command Prompt as an administrator.
- In the window of Command Prompt, type chkdsk c/f/r/x. C should be the drive on which you are performing the scan.
- The above command will ask the computer to check for the bad sector in the C drive, fix the errors, identify the bad sector and to disconnect the drive before the start of the scanning process, so the drive should not be used while this utility is running. Hit Enter to begin the process.
- Restart the computer after this is complete and then relaunch the application.
5. Fix compatibility issues.
If you are using a computer that was recently upgraded to a new version of Windows from an older version of the Windows OS, you may need to fix compatibility issues that are preventing the application from opening correctly.
- Click the Windows button to view the Start menu and list of available programs.
- In the application list, look for the program which you were trying to launch when the error code 0xc000007b was displayed.
- Right click on the application option and select Properties.
- In the Properties window, go the Compatibility tab.
- On the Compatibility tab, select the option to Run this program in compatibility mode.
- In the drop-down menu, select the version of Windows OS that you are using.
- Choose Apply to save changes.
- Restart the computer and try launching the application.

7. Reinstall .NET Framework.
The .NET Framework commonly causes error code 0xc000007b in case it was not correctly installed. In this case, it will have to be uninstalled and then reinstalled.
- Hit Win + X to open the Power User menu.
- Select Control Panel.
- In the Control Panel, go to Programs and Features.
- In the list, look for line items that begin with Microsoft.NET.
- For each time, click on the item, then click on the Uninstall button at the top.
- Follow the instructions to uninstall.
- Complete this for all Microsoft.NET line items.
- Visit the Microsoft .NET site to download and install the latest framework.
- Reinstall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ributed Packages.
- Microsoft Visual C++ Redistributed Packages are run time components. It is used to run multiple programs. In case these packages have been corrupt, they will need to be reinstall.
- Hit Win + X to open the Power User menu.
- Select Control Panel.
- In the Control Panel, go to Programs and Features.
- In the list, look for line items that begin with Microsoft Visual C++ 2*** Redistributable.
- For each item, click on the item, then click on the Uninstall button at the top.
- Follow the instructions to uninstall.
- Complete this for all Microsoft Visual C++ 2*** Redistributable line items.
- Visit the Microsoft site to download and install the latest packages.
- These steps should help to remove the errors you are facing. In case you continue to receive error code 0xc000007b, try uninstalling the application and reinstalling it.
